The first step in applying for Westwood College loan forgiveness is to gather all of your loan documents and financial information. This includes your loan statements, tax returns, and any other relevant financial documents. It's important to have all of this information organized and ready to submit when you begin the application process.

Next, you will need to determine if you qualify for loan forgiveness. There are several different forgiveness programs available, each with its own set of eligibility requirements. Some of the common forgiveness programs include Public Service Loan Forgiveness, Teacher Loan Forgiveness, and Closed School Discharge. Research each program to determine if you meet the criteria and which one is the best fit for your situation.

History and Myth of Westwood College Loan Forgiveness

Westwood College loan forgiveness has a long and complicated history. The college faced numerous lawsuits and investigations due to allegations of deceptive practices and poor educational outcomes. Many former students have claimed that they were misled about the value of their degrees and the job prospects after graduation. These controversies led to the closure of Westwood College campuses and paved the way for loan forgiveness options for affected students.
